Designed by renowned architect Rosario Candela, 300 West 108th Street is a full-service co-operative built in 1924, with a 24-hour doorman and resident superintendent. Facing South and West, Apartment #7D is a bright and inviting corner apartment. Tucked away from the street, with large windows in every room, and boasting 9-foot ceilings, it is truly a serene place to call home. The apartment underwent extensive renovations in 2018 in excess of $200,000. A washer/dryer and dishwasher were added, and the plumbing and electric were fully updated. Original pre-war charm and integrity were meticulously retained with the addition of French doors, updated herringbone red oak engineered hardwood floors, and new baseboards, crown mouldings, and picture frame mouldings.The windowed eat-in-kitchen features hand-painted Portuguese tiles, terra-cotta tiles reclaimed from a Spanish cathedral, maple cabinets, quartz countertops, and a quartz sink. The windowed bathroom features Perrin & Rowe fixtures and pedestal sink, Toto toilet with washlet, Restoration Hardware chrome sconce, and Turkish marble tiles. The original extra-long bathtub was restored with resin casting in 2022. All 5 closets feature custom shelving to maximize space and organization. Additionally, a basement storage locker is included with the apartment.Located in close proximity to three of Manhattan's most stunning public parks, the building is only half a block from Riverside Park, three blocks from Central Park, and four blocks from Morningside Park. Building amenities include a 24-hour doorman, resident super, courtyard, laundry room, bicycle storage ($10/month), additional storage lockers (waitlist), and free A/C storage. 80% financing is permitted. Subletting for a maximum of 3 out of 5 years will be considered after 1 year of residency. Guarantors and gifting will be considered by the co-op. Pet-friendly.
